The Art of Cheap Meals

The key to preparing inexpensive meals lies in utilizing common and versatile ingredients that can easily be transformed into a variety of dishes. By stocking up on staples like pasta, rice, and legumes, you can create hearty and filling dinners without breaking the bank. These timeless recipes, such as casseroles and soups, are not only affordable but also provide comfort and satisfaction.

Cheap Dinner Ideas For Couples

Teriyaki Chicken Source: saltandlavendar.com

  1. Teriyaki Chicken for Two: This dish is made perfectly for two people, so you can get your money's worth. It's all about the umami flavor that makes this teriyaki chicken irresistible. Serve it on a bed of fried rice for a complete and satisfying meal. You can even make a large batch and enjoy it throughout the week.

  2. Chicken Alfredo: Chicken Alfredo might be expensive at a restaurant, but when you make it at home, it becomes a budget-friendly option that tastes just as good. With a few simple ingredients, you can create a creamy and delicious dish that won't break the bank. Serve it with milk instead of cream for a lighter, healthier version.

Fast Cheap Dinner Recipes for Your Family

School Pizza Source: therecipecritic.com

  1. Lasagna For Two: This lasagna recipe is perfect if you're looking to cut down on prices and reduce food waste. Instead of making a large pan, this recipe makes two servings. It's easy to prepare in the oven and takes only about 45 minutes. Use lean ground beef and healthier noodles for a healthier twist. Plus, you can freeze the leftovers for another day.

  2. Pad Thai for Two with Shrimp: Skip the expensive takeout and make your own restaurant-quality Pad Thai at home. This flavorful dish can be made in just a few servings and doesn't require hours in the kitchen. Be careful not to overcook the shrimp to maintain their tenderness.

Healthy Cheap Dinner Ideas

Vegetarian Tortilla Soup Source: minimalistbaker.com

  1. Mango Salad with Peanut Dressing: If you're looking for a light and refreshing option, this mango salad with peanut dressing is perfect. With just four ingredients, it's easy to prepare and burst with flavors. Skip the takeout and impress your family with this simple yet delicious dish.

  2. Vegetarian Chili: Who says chili needs meat to be delicious? This vegetarian chili proves that you can have a flavorful and budget-friendly meal using beans, veggies, and spices. It's easy to make and perfect for a filling family dinner.
